How do I upgrade from PhilGEPS from red to platinum?
Here’s how to upgrade to a PhilGEPS Platinum Membership:
- Visit the PhilGEPS website and log in.
- Under ‘Pending Task’, click the number across ‘Upgrade Platinum Registration’.
- Complete the application form and upload the necessary documents.
- Choose a mode of payment for the PHP 5,000 membership fee.

What is red registration in PhilGEPS?
Red membership is the automatic status of all newly approved registrants. This type of membership is free and has no expiration. However, red members can only view bid abstracts, open and closed opportunities, award notices, and procurement service catalog. They can also preview and order bid documents.
When did PhilGEPS started?
What has become PhilGEPS today had its beginnings as the Pilot Electronic Procurement System (Pilot EPS) in November 2000.

How do I get PhilGEPS as a supplier?
For Suppliers Suppliers may register online at www.philgeps.gov.ph. The merchant must provide a valid e-mail address, company TIN, DTI, SEC and/or CDA Registration Number whichever is applicable and other required information.
